Step-by-Step Implementation Guide

Step 1: Choose the Right Fraud Detection Tool

Select a fraud detection solution that integrates seamlessly with your existing ATS. Look for features like real-time resume scoring and credential verification.

Expected Outcome: A selected tool that meets your specific needs and integrates with your ATS.

Step 2: Configure Settings

Once you have chosen your tool, configure the settings to align with your recruitment criteria. This includes defining what constitutes a ‘red flag’ in resumes, such as discrepancies in employment history or unrealistic qualifications.

Expected Outcome: A tailored fraud detection system that accurately reflects your organization's standards.

Step 3: Integrate with ATS

Follow the vendor’s integration guidelines to connect the fraud detection tool with your ATS. Ensure that the data flow is smooth and that you can access candidate information directly from your ATS dashboard.

Expected Outcome: A fully integrated system that allows for streamlined candidate evaluation.

Step 4: Test the System

Run a series of test resumes through the system to ensure that it correctly identifies fraudulent entries. Use both legitimate and intentionally misleading resumes to calibrate the detection algorithms.

Expected Outcome: Confirmation that the system accurately flags resumes based on your criteria.

Step 5: Train Your Team

Conduct a brief training session for your recruitment team to familiarize them with the new tool. Highlight how to interpret the results and the importance of following up on flagged resumes.

Expected Outcome: A knowledgeable team ready to leverage the new fraud detection capabilities.

Step 6: Monitor and Adjust

After the system is live, monitor its performance. Gather feedback from your team and adjust settings as necessary to improve accuracy and reduce false positives.

Expected Outcome: Continuous improvement in the effectiveness of the fraud detection system.

Troubleshooting Common Issues

  1. Integration Errors: Ensure that all API keys are correctly input and that your ATS is updated to the latest version.
  2. False Positives: Revisit your red flag criteria and adjust thresholds based on initial data.
  3. Data Privacy Concerns: Ensure compliance with GDPR and other relevant regulations by reviewing data handling policies.
  4. User Resistance: Address concerns through training and highlight the benefits of fraud detection.
  5. Technical Support: Maintain open communication with your vendor for quick resolution of issues.
